Solution Overview
Problem
Existing solutions for discreet breastfeeding in public lack adequate ventilation, obstructed views, and comfort, often causing discomfort and distraction for both mother and infant, with conventional nursing canopies sagging or covering the infant's face and inadequate air circulation.
Innovation Solution
A nursing canopy with a self-supporting neckline and rib system, using resiliently flexible materials to maintain an open viewing area and prevent fabric from resting against the infant's head and face, ensuring unobstructed views and improved airflow.

A nursing canopy for concealing a nursing mother's upper front torso and infant is disclosed. The canopy comprises a panel of opaque fabric having dimensions sufficient to cover at least a region from the mother's upper chest to below the mother's breasts. A fastening strap can be attached to the upper edge of the panel for securing the panel around the mother's neck. A self-supporting neckline stiffener is located along the top edge of the panel and defines a self-supporting neckline of the panel. The neckline cooperates with the fastening strap to hold the neckline a spaced-apart distance from the mother, defining an open viewing area between mother and infant. A secondary self-supporting stiffener is provided on the panel at a distance below the neckline, the ends of which rest against the mother's sides to hold the panel a spaced-apart distance from the feeding infant.
